Justin Gaethje Says He’s The Toughest Matchup For Khabib Nurmagomedov

Justin Gaethje just competed in the main event of UFC Fight Night Philadelphia, defeating Edson Barboza by first round knockout.

Khabib Nurmagomedov is the current UFC Lightweight Champion and Gaethje believes he?ll provide the toughest challenge for the champ.

?When the time comes, it?s kill or be killed,? Gaethje said on the UFC Fight Night Philadelphia post-fight show (via Shaun Al-Shatti of MMA Fighting). ?That means you or me. I don?t care who it is. It could be you (Felder), it could be Nate (Diaz), it could be Donald (Cerrone), it could be Khabib (Nurmagomedov). I don?t care. I?m on my way to Khabib and I want to fight him. I think I?m the toughest matchup for him.?

Nurmagomedov is currently in the midst of serving a suspension for his role in the UFC 229 post-fight brawl, but is expected to return to action later this year.

Paul Felder also threw his name in the hat to face Gaethje, but Gaethje issued a stern warning to the lightweight competitor.

?You don?t want that to happen to you,? says Gaethje.

Gaethje could have a bit of a wait before getting at Nurmagomedov, as UFC Featherweight Champion Max Holloway is facing Dustin Poirier for the vacant UFC Interim Lightweight Title at UFC 236, with the winner most likely facing Nurmagomedov later this year.
